Migration Wizard for GroupWise
The Zimbra Migration Wizard for GroupWise runs as a trusted application which requires access to gwtapp.dll. You must ensure gwtapp.dll is in on the machine and in your path (%SYSTEMROOT%\System32 is reccommended). If the gwtapp.dll is not in the path you see the following error message when selecting users to import:
If you encounter this error and then download and configure your path, you must restart the wizard to pickup the changes.
You can download the gwtapp.dll from this location: http://www.advansyscorp.com/formativ_download_tapp.htm
